Bill Summary
For legislation to reduce healthcare costs by promoting non-biased prescriber education. Public Health.
AI Summary
This bill aims to reduce healthcare costs by promoting non-biased prescriber education. It directs the Massachusetts Health Policy Commission to develop and implement an evidence-based outreach and education program for physicians, podiatrists, pharmacists, and other healthcare professionals authorized to prescribe and dispense prescription drugs. The program will provide face-to-face visits with prescribers, using evidence-based materials and techniques, to inform them about drug marketing practices and promote the use of generic or therapeutically-equivalent pharmaceutical alternatives. The commission will also undertake a public education initiative on clinical trials and drug safety, and may collect fees for subscriptions and contracts related to this program.
